Ok so I had to go out and reset the trail cam this afternoon so I figured I’d take a quick look for myself on how the trails are. I found that the base from before the melt down was hard pack to ice pellets. The inside of some of the corners do have ice on them and you will hear the skies clatter now and then on the straight aways when hitting the ice underneath. Over all there is no way I would tell people to stay home as I have seen the conditions a lot worse than they are right now and over the years there has been many times when I have told people to stay home. The snow that we had gotten over the last few days is giving the slide rails lubrication. The groomers had been out as you could see where they had gotten off to the side of the trails.
